This makes a 'less messy' treat..compared to 'regular S'Mores' to enjoy...but you have to plan ahead just a little as they need to cool
for at least 20 minutes before enjoying. 

We held ours inside the foil to eat, so if any 'goo' came out the other end, we didn't have a bigger mess...Just be careful not to put 'too much' inside...

CAMPFIRE PEANUT BUTTER TORTILLA S'MORES


1 small flour tortilla (I used fajita size)
1 Tb. peanut butter
3 (rectangular) pieces of Hershey's chocolate bar 
1 Tb. mini marshmallows 

Spread peanut butter over center of tortilla.
Sprinkle with chocolate and marshmallows.
Fold in ends on two sides, then roll up; wrap in foil. 
Heat on grill or campfire for about 5 or 6 minutes, turning once.
(Be careful not to burn - don't leave unattended.)
